School fair at Lourdes to showcase school-age learning options

The fifth annual school fair returns Sunday in Sylvania to offer families an array of affordable learning options.

The event is set for 12:30 p.m. to 3 p.m. at the Franciscan Center, located on the Lourdes University campus at 6832 Convent Blvd.

Representatives from 30 kindergarten-through-eighth grade learning options will share information with families and answer questions. Attendees will learn about traditional public schools, public charter schools, private schools, and homeschooling organizations, as well as Ohio’s five state-funded scholarships and the Northwest Ohio Scholarship Fund, organizers said.

The Northwest Ohio Scholarship Fund and School Choice Ohio host the fair. This year’s event also will include face painting, a photo booth, balloon art, a DJ, and cookies, coffee, and lemonade. 

The school fair is planned to coincide with the celebration of National School Choice Week, which will feature tens of thousands of school choice celebrations across all 50 states, organizers said.
